- France
- https://bestbizportal.com/read-blog/207668
-
Discover the high-quality Land Rover Key that ensures seamless access to your vehicle. Trust our top-notch key technology for reliability and security.
- Joined on
2025-11-08
Block a user
Discover the high-quality Land Rover Key that ensures seamless access to your vehicle. Trust our top-notch key technology for reliability and security.